How users examine and prioritize visual content

Users observe predictable behaviors when observing digital interfaces. Eye-tracking studies reveal that users scan pages in F-shaped or Z-shaped patterns. The top-left section receives attention first in most cultures. Users devote more time on bigger components and heavy typography. Vivid hues and high contrast zones draw immediate attention.

The mind interprets visual data in milliseconds. Users form fast judgments about page quality before reading text. Headers and graphics gain priority over main content. Users search for familiar patterns and familiar symbols. The examination sequence adheres to newgioco established mental frameworks from previous experiences. Users ignore components that merge into backdrops or miss differentiation.

Focus spans stay short during digital engagements. Viewers rarely read each word on a screen. Instead, viewers hunt for keywords and pertinent phrases. Goal-oriented visitors navigate quicker through information than leisurely users. Grasping these behaviors helps designers create successful designs.

The role of scale, contrast, and placement in hierarchy

Size establishes immediate significance in visual presentation. Bigger components dominate tinier ones and capture focus first. Headlines use larger typefaces than body text to indicate priority. Designers scale visuals and buttons according to their practical relevance.

Contrast distinguishes components and determines connections between components. Dark copy on bright backdrops ensures readability and attention. Color contrast emphasizes calls-to-action and essential information. Strong contrast draws attention while subtle contrast recedes into backdrops.

Placement defines scanning sequence and information organization. Strategic placement encompasses new gioco multiple core rules:

  • Upper areas get more focus than bottom positions
  • Left-aligned information is examined before right-aligned material
  • Central locations function well for primary information and hero components
  • Corner locations accommodate supplementary menus and functional functions

Merging scale, contrast, and position creates effective visual frameworks. These three elements operate collectively to create coherent content structure. Designers equilibrate all elements to prevent uncertainty and maintain lucidity. Appropriate usage ensures users comprehend content hierarchy immediately.

The impact of hue and gaps on understanding

Color shapes emotional reaction and data hierarchy. Hot hues like red and orange generate immediacy and excitement. Cold colors such as blue and green communicate calmness and reliability. Designers apply colors based on brand image and practical role. Stable color scheme allows users recognize patterns swiftly.

Saturation and brightness affect element visibility. Bright colors emerge out against soft backdrops. Desaturated shades fade and complement core content. Intentional palette decisions boost new gioco user understanding and involvement levels.

Spacing manages visual concentration and content organization. Close spacing joins related components into integrated groups. Wide separation divides different sections and avoids uncertainty. Proper padding boost readability and reduce eye strain.

Proximity rules define observed relationships between elements. Components positioned close together seem related in function or meaning. Balanced allocation of space produces harmonious compositions that steer attention organically.

How testing assists improve attention direction

User testing reveals how real individuals engage with visual hierarchies. Eye-tracking studies reveal specific viewing patterns and fixation spots. Heat visualizations show which regions draw the most attention. Click monitoring identifies where users expect interactive components. These insights reveal discrepancies between layout intentions and real actions.

A/B experimentation contrasts distinct hierarchy approaches to gauge performance. Designers evaluate alternatives in scale, hue, and location together. Action metrics show which designs direct users toward intended tasks. Data-driven choices displace biased choices and assumptions.

Usability evaluation reveals uncertainty and navigation difficulties. Participants articulate their thought flows while performing tasks. Evaluation sessions reveal newgioco elements that demand greater emphasis or repositioning. Response loops facilitate ongoing refinement of focus flow.

Iterative testing improves structures over time. Minor adjustments build up into major improvements. Regular testing guarantees designs stay effective as material changes.
